Insight
Gates: Providing basic needs is the government's job, not philanthropy's
“The basic needs of the people, the safety net, that's not really the role of philanthropy, because you need to count on that year in and year out, and the government, you know, through the political process needs to decide that.”

Insight
Dalio: Real estate is uniquely practical to tax because it cannot move
“The practical aspect of real estate in terms of taxing Is because the individual owner of real estate can't take it with them. It is a very practical asset asset to tax for the government because they can always tax that and you can't take it with you versus t…”
